Job Opportunity: Occupational Therapist or Speech Therapist - Lead

Job Summary:

We are seeking a highly skilled and experienced Occupational Therapist or Speech Therapist to join our team as a Lead in our Early Support program. As a Lead, you will be responsible for mentoring a team of multidisciplinary key workers to support change and drive best practice service delivery.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Mentor and supervise a team of multidisciplinary key workers to ensure high-quality service delivery.
  • Develop and implement training programs to support the team's professional development.
  • Collaborate with the leadership team to drive best practice service delivery and improve outcomes for children and families.
  • Provide consultation and support to families and other professionals to ensure a seamless service delivery.
  • Contribute to the development of policies and procedures to ensure compliance with regulatory requirements.

Requirements:

  • Tertiary qualifications in Occupational Therapy or Speech Pathology.
  • Minimum 3 years experience working in allied health, preferably with a paediatric caseload.
  • Understanding of early childhood development and the ability to use this knowledge to coach and upskill families in an individualised way.
  • Knowledge of 0-9 year-old developmental milestones and the impact.
  • A desire to drive and improve service delivery to best impact the journey of families and staff.
  • Experience working with the NDIS scheme is desirable.

What We Offer:

  • A comprehensive, tailored training program to support your professional development.
  • A healthy professional development budget to provide internal and external training opportunities.
  • A supportive and experienced leadership team and a supervision framework that fosters your own professional development goals.
  • A dynamic work environment that values diversity and inclusion.
  • A competitive salary and benefits package.

About Northcott:

Northcott is a not-for-profit organisation that provides high-quality, best-practice services to children and families with disability. We are committed to providing a workplace where every person is valued, respected, and supported to progress.
